Why PierMagic Recommends Piering as a Home Foundation Repair Solution

Piering is the process of driving strong steel piers into the soil and securing them with concrete, both and outside. These piers are placed deep enough in the ground to get to the most stable, firm soil beneath the home. The foundation is then built on these piers. In the case of an already-built foundation, piers can be successfully integrated under the foundation by excavating beneath the home.


The purpose of these piers is to anchor the home to the strongest soil. This strengthens the home despite insufficient soil conditions upon which homes in Kansas City are often built, preventing foundation instability down the road. Kansas City homes are built on clay soil, which has a tendency to swell when it absorbs precipitation and shrink when we are in periods of drought. Given that Kansas City experiences both a lack of rainfall in the summer, as well as rainy seasons, foundations in our area are vulnerable to shifting and changing in the soil, causing foundation movement.Foundation piering protects against the drought/flood cycle that soil withstands by providing a firm and deeply grounded foundation.


Piering is a powerful solution to ensure foundation stability. If your house’s structural weight is significant, piering is also useful in ensuring that this weight doesn’t affect the foundation.
